Amazon.com Product Description

The KX-TG2770S from Panasonic is an expandable phone system that features both a corded base unit as well as an additional cordless phone and cradle. Up to seven additional handsets can be added to the system (for a total of eight) for conferencing purposes or simple convenience, while a privacy setting lets you determine if others are allowed to join in to the conversation.

By utilizing the 2.4 GHz frequency and digital spread spectrum technology, the KX-TG2770S offers clear, intelligible reception even at a distance. The fully digital answering machine has a 15-minute maximum record time with a selectable one or three-minute maximum message length, while up to three mailboxes are provided to help organize messages. A 50-number speed dial memory makes dialing the most frequently called number a snap, while the caller ID memory provides a record of the 50 most recent incoming calls.

The Ni-CD battery provides up to 4.5 hours of talk time, and up to 11 days of standby, while an intercom function allows users to communicate with others in the home or office. A low-battery indicator lets you know when to return the handset to its cradle, while the page function makes finding a lost handset quick and painless.

The KX-TG2770S is headset compatible and comes with a speakerphone button on both the base and handset, providing hands-free operation and saving your neck from the strain of cradling the phone. The KX-TG2770S also comes backed with a one-year parts and labor warranty.

What's in the Box
Base unit, corded handset, cordless handset and recharger base, battery, AC adapter, telephone line cord, belt clip, instructions, warranty

5.0 out of 5 stars Great expandable phone system!, September 8, 2003
By A Customer
I purchased this Panasonic product to replace a Sony corded/cordless combination phone when the cordless went south. I had some trepidation about the Panasonic product because I have heard of the high return rate at the local electronic stores. I have used this phone and 4 additional expansion phones for about a month and I must say this is the best sound quality I have heard from a 2.4 GHz system. In fact, the best sound quality from any cordless I've used! I really like the speaker phone on the cordless: great for when calling those automated systems and get put on hold forever! The messages can be checked from the cordless units, and with the caller ID function, you can review who called and send the number to be stored in the directory (memory)! Lots of features to justify the price. The only recomendation I have for Panasonic is to include the capability to delete messages from the handsets. I also recommend the cordless expansion unit with the built in alarm clock. Works great and looks good too. One small unit takes the place of two in the bedroom. Overall, a really great system and I have not experienced any problems in the first month of using them. The phones can be found cheaper at E-tronics however.

1.0 out of 5 stars KX-TG and KX-TC lines are defective! Read on..., November 17, 2005
By windycitycouple (Chicago, IL USA) - See all my reviews
I purchased the base unit (which includes one handset) and two additional handsets. They worked okay for about a month or so, then the handset started inexplicably dying. Sometimes the screen went totally blank and you would lose the call or couldn't dial. Othertimes the screen said that I was too far away from the base (even when I was literally right next to the base). So I called customer service and they said that it sounded like I needed a new battery (after a MONTH!). I actually read the directions before using the phone and I wasn't even putting the phones on the bases to recharge after every call so that the NI CD batteries wouldn't develop a memory (they don't use the better Lithium Ion batteries that do not develop a memory). So this made no sense. Anyway, I went ahead and bought the batteries (for all three handsets) and that didn't solve the problem at all. I then went ahead and purchased another handset. Again, no problems for a month and then the same issue. Customer service issued remanufactured phones (4 handsets) and in about a month to 8 weeks all were exactly the same.

I know I wasn't doing anything wrong to cause this. I began searching the Internet and low and behold I am not alone. Apparently a law firm in New Jersey has already filed a class action law suit against Panasonic for the entire KX-TG and KX-TC cordless phone lines. Search "panasonic cordless phone class action" on google. It will be the first hit. As an attorney myself (not in any way affiliated with or even previously aware of the firm that has filed the suit), I can tell you it takes a lot of consumer complaints before a law firm decides to invest its resources in a class action suit as they are very expensive and time consuming.

So, I've learned my lesson the hard way (although there wasn't anything I could've done differently at the time of purchase). Hopefully, my experience and research into this can prevent you from having to deal with it in the future. Panasonic was unjustly enriched in distributing such a defective product and not having the corporate decency to at least recall it and replace it with a functioning line or refunding our hard earned dollars. Very disappointing and I certainly will not be purchasing the Panasonic brand again.
